Ms. Cynthia Latino

I am so excited to join Escondido Elementary the Home of the Lions!

My name is Cindy Latino and I am the Principal of the Mighty Lions! This is my 14th year in Judson ISD. I graduated from Pueblo County HS, in Pueblo Colorado. After graduating I attended Colorado State University-Pueblo where I received a Bachelors Degree in Political Science and another Bachelors Degree in Sociology/Criminology. I moved to Texas in 2006 and began teaching in Southside ISD at the DAEP. I attended Our Lady of the Lake University and obtained my Masters of Education in Curriculum and Instruction and my Principals Certification. 

In 2007, I moved to Kitty Hawk MS where I served as the Department Chair of Special Education and Science. In 2013, I became the Assistant Principal of Elolf Elementary before moving to Wagner HS in 2016. In 2017, I was asked to serve at Miller’s Point ES as Assistant Principal.
